143 pages (complete). Sheila Roberts was one of the more important South African writers whose writings were critical of the apartheid regime in South Africa. This novel, "The Weekenders" was later anthologised by J. M. Coetzee and Andre Brink in "A Land Apart". Her novel "He's My Brother" was banned by the South African government. This led to her exile in the United States. Ironically her banning ensured the success of the keeping of her green card! This copy is neat and comfortable.
